@charset "gb2312";

/* CSS Document */



body{ width:100%; font-size:12px; float:left; color:#000; padding:0px 0px; margin:0px 0px; line-height:180%; background:url(images/body.jpg) repeat-x;}



img{ border:0px;}



ul,li{ list-style:none; padding:0px; margin:0px;}



a{ text-decoration:none; color:#000; font-size:12px;}

a:hover{ text-decoration:none; color:#4D92BC; font-size:12px;}





.container{ width:980px; margin:0 auto;}



.header{ width:980px; float:left; height:516px; }



.logo{  width:980px; float:left;} 



.logoArea{ float:left;}



.logoYou{ float:right; width:430px; }



.You-1{ background:url(images/logo_1.jpg) no-repeat; width:280px; height:29px; line-height:29px; float:right; padding:0px 5px;}

.You-1 span{ margin-left:26px; float:left}



.You-2{ float:right; margin:23px 5px 18px 0px; font-size:24px; font-family:"Î¢ÈíÑÅºÚ"; color:#D20470; width:430px; text-align:right;}



.You-3{ width:420px; float:right; text-align:right;}

.You-3 a{ font-size:14px;}

.You-3 a:hover{ color:#D30470;}



.banner{ width:980px; height:370px; margin:25px 0px; float:left; *margin-bottom:-5px;}



.BT{ float:left; width:274px;}



.zxsp{ float:left; background:url(images/banner_1.jpg) no-repeat; width:264px; height:79px; padding-left:10px; padding-top:10px; margin-bottom:5px;}



.photo{ border:1px solid #FFFFFF; float:left; width:65px; height:65px;}



.wenzi{ float:left; width:190px; padding-left:7px;}



.Wz{ float:left; font-weight:bold; font-size:14px; width:190px;}

.xinxi{ float:left; width:190px; color:#FFFFFF; line-height:120%}





.gonggao{ float:left; margin-top:3px; width:274px; background:url(images/banner11.jpg) no-repeat; height:165px; padding-bottom:10px;}



.gg-center{ width:259px; float:left; padding-left:15px;}



.listone{ float:left; margin-top:10px;}

.listone li{ float:left; width:255px; color:#CCCCCC; }

.listone li a{ color:#CCCCCC; }

.listone li a:hover{ color:#FF0000; }



.gengduo{float:left; margin-left:11px; margin-top:3px;}

.gengduo a{font-weight:bold; color:#FFF;}

.gengduo a:hover{ color:#F00;}



.gg-footer{ float:left;}



.BL{ float:left; width:700px; height:350px; margin-left:6px;}



.pagebody{ width:980px; float:left;  *_margin-top:-320px; padding:20px 0px 20px 0px; overflow:hidden;}





.PL{ float:left;  *_margin-top:10px; }





.PM{ width:280px; height:151px; float:left; margin-left:12px; padding-top:55px; background:#4D92BC; padding-left:30px; padding-bottom:5px; overflow:hidden;}



.ditu{ float:left; margin-left:30px; *margin-left:15px;}



.xm{ float:left; width:290px; height:30px; margin-top:10px;}

.dd{ border:0px solid #4D92BC; background:url(images/pagebody_7.jpg) no-repeat; width:235px; height:30px; float:left; padding-left:10px; line-height:30px;}

.dh{ float:left; width:290px; height:30px; margin-top:10px;}

.dds{ border:0px solid #4D92BC; background:url(images/pagebody_7.jpg) no-repeat; width:235px; height:30px; float:left; overflow:hidden; padding-left:10px; line-height:30px;}



.tk{ float:right; padding-top:10px; padding-right:15px; *padding-top:7px;}



.pageB{ float:left;  background:#666666; width:100%; padding:15px 0px 15px 5px; margin:0px;*_margin-top:-65px; }



.page-C{ width:980px; margin:0 auto;}



.footerCol{ width:205px; float:left;}



.footerTitle{ font-size:14px; font-weight:bold; float:left; color:#CCCCCC;}



.footerLink{ width:205px; float:left;} 

.footerLink li{ float:left; width:205px; line-height:160%; *line-height:180%}

.footerLink li a{ color:#CCCCCC;}

.footerLink li a:hover{ color:#FC0}



.dituA{ float:left; margin-left:40px; padding-top:13px; *margin-top:-12px;}



.footer{  float:left; color:#666666; width:100%; padding-top:10px; text-align:center; padding-bottom:20px;}

.footer a{ color:#666666;}

.footer a:hover{ color:#4D92BC;}













.pagebody-v{ width:980px; float:left;  *_margin-top:-320px; padding:0px 0px 15px 0px; *padding-bottom:-20px; }

.pageA-v{ width:980px; float:left; padding-bottom:40px;}



.PL-v{ width:638px; float:left;margin-right:10px; }



.shizi-v{ background:url(images/pagebody_12.jpg) top no-repeat; width:638px; float:left;}



.biaoti-v{ float:left; margin-top:25px; width:613px; }

.biaoti-v a{ font-size:16px; color:#FFF; font-family:"Î¢ÈíÑÅºÚ";}

.biaoti-v a:hover{ color:#F5DA7C; font-size:16px;}



.tupian-v{ float:right; width:597px; margin-top:45px;}



.shiziN-v{ width:608px; float:right; color:#666666; padding-top:40px; text-indent:2em;}

.PM-v{ width:290px; height:151px; float:left; margin-left:12px; padding-top:55px; background:#4D92BC; padding-left:30px; padding-bottom:5px; margin-top:20px;}





.listoneA{ float:left; width:255px; color:#CCCCCC; text-indent:2em}

.listoneA a{ color:#CCCCCC;}

.listoneA a:hover{color:#FF0000;}



.BL-q{ float:left; width:260px; height:290px; margin-left:6px; background:url(images/banner_8.jpg) no-repeat; padding-left:440px; padding-top:60px;}













.pagebody-L{width:960px; float:left;  *_margin-top:-320px; padding:0px 0px 15px 20px; *padding-bottom:-20px; background:url(images/pagebody_15.jpg) top no-repeat;margin-bottom:30px; *padding-left:15px; *width:960px; *margin-bottom:75px;}



.SZ{  float:left; margin-top:25px; width:960px; *margin-left:5px; }

.SZ a{ font-family:"Î¢ÈíÑÅºÚ"; font-size:16px; color:#FFF;}

.SZ a:hover{ color:#FC6; font-family:"Î¢ÈíÑÅºÚ"; font-size:16px;} 



.listtwo{ width:950px; float:left; margin-top:30px; margin-left:10px; *margin-left:0px;}

.listtwo ul{ float:left; margin-bottom:10px; *margin-bottom:-10px;}

.listtwo ul li{ width:164px; height:124px; float:left; margin-right:25px; }

.tu{ border:1px solid #666; width:160px; height:120px; float:left; padding:1px; }

.mingxin{ text-align:center; width:164px; line-height:30px; height:30px; float:left;}















.pagebody-X{width:960px; float:left;  *_margin-top:-320px; padding:25px 0px 15px 20px; background:url(images/pagebody_15.jpg) top no-repeat;margin-bottom:30px; *padding-left:15px; *width:965px; *margin-bottom:75px; }



.SZ-A{  float:left; width:625px; *margin-left:5px;*width:623px; }

.SZ-A a{ font-family:"Î¢ÈíÑÅºÚ"; font-size:16px; color:#FFF;}

.SZ-A a:hover{ color:#FC6; font-family:"Î¢ÈíÑÅºÚ"; font-size:16px;} 



.SL{ float:left;width:627px;*width:623px;}

.menuA{ float:lef;}

.listthree{ float:left; margin-top:25px; width:612px; padding-right:15px;}

.listthree ul{ float:left;}

.listthree ul li{ float:left; width:612px; *line-height:130%; *margin-bottom:-10px; }

.listthree ul li a{ color:#000; }

.listthree ul li a:hover{ color:#FF0000; }

.sj-i{ float:right; color:#666666; font-family:Arial; font-size:11px}





.fenye{ float:left; width:612px;padding-top:15px; padding-bottom:10px;}

.see{float:left; text-indent:20px; color:#999999; height:20px; line-height:20px;}

.number{ float:right; padding-right:20px; margin-left:20px;}

.number li{float:left; padding:0px 0px 0px 4px;}

.page{ float:left; border:1px solid #D6D6D6;  height:20px; color:#666666; padding:0px 5px 0 5px; line-height:20px; margin:0px 2px;}

.page:hover{ height:20px; color:#FFF; background: #666666; border:1px solid #008E3F ;}



/**/

/*CT-ETOWNSP1 12/2/2011 9:51:38 PM*/

/* pageframe TopRotator */

.topSlides div {

width:700px;

height:352px;

float:left;

position:absolute;

top:0px;

}







#topTabImg0,#topTabImg1,#topTabImg2,#topTabImg3 {

width:68px;

height:68px;

float:left;



margin:10px 8px 0 10px;



}



#topTabImg0 {

background-position:0 0;

}



#topTabImg1 {

background-position:0 -118px;

}



#topTabImg2 {

background-position:0 -236px;

}



#topTabImg3 {

background-position:0 -354px;

}



.topRotatorBg {

text-align:center;

background:#ddd;

border:solid 1px #ddd;

height:435px;

}



.siteMapPath {

height:30px;

width:975px;

text-align:left;

line-height:30px;

font-size:12px;



margin:13px auto 0;



}



.siteMapPath a {

color:#6f6f6f;

}



.topRotator {

width:975px;

height:352px;

text-align:left;

margin:5px auto 24px;

}



.topRotator .topSlides {

width:697px;

float:right;

position:relative;

}



.topTabItemBg {

position:absolute;

height:90px;

width:317px;

z-index:20;

}



.topTabItemImg {

background:url(images/bannerS.png);

height:89px;

width:311px;

}



#topTabItemBg0 {

display:block;

}



.topTabItems {

float:left;

position:relative;

width:317px;

height:350px;

background:url(images/bannerN.png);

background-repeat:repeat-y;

}



.topTabItem {

position:relative;

z-index:30;

width:274px;

height:87px;

color:#FFF;

font-size:12px;

line-height:13px;

margin:0;

padding:0 10px 0 0;

}



.tabTitle {

width:178px;

float:left;

 

}



.topTabItem p {

font-weight:700;

color:#000;

font-size:16px;

margin:0;

padding:11px 0 0;

}



.topTabItem span {

font-weight:700;

color:#FFF;

line-height:15px;

display:block;

margin:7px 0 0;

}



.rtTopLayer {

margin-left:312px;

position:absolute;

margin-top:-70px;

width:640px;

cursor:pointer;

height:70px;

z-index:50;

}



.rtTopLayer a {

text-decoration:none;

}



.trialBtn {

background-position:right bottom;

background-repeat:no-repeat;

height:55px;

width:275px;

margin-top:5px;

float:right;

cursor:pointer;

}



.trialTxt {

float:left;

width:350px;

margin-top:5px;

padding-left:7px;

height:48px;

color:#FFF;

border-left:solid 1px #FFF;

cursor:pointer;

line-height:16px;

 

}



.proArea h2 {

margin:20px 0 15px 0;

color:#3570ac; 

font-family:Arial Narrow, sans-serif;

font-size:21px;

font-weight:400;

 

}



.ageArea h3 {

margin:25px 0 2px 0;

color:#3570ac;

font-weight:700;

font-family:Arial, sans-serif; 

line-height:14px;

font-size:13px;

 

}



.proArea h3 {

margin:25px 0 2px 0;

color:#4a4a4a;

font-weight:700;

font-family:Arial, sans-serif; 

line-height:14px;

  

font-size:13px;

 

}



.proArea p {

margin:8px 0;

}







/* 1206 */

#galleries {width:650px;height:210px;overflow:hidden; background:url(gallarybg.png); border-top:1px #ccc solid;}

.menu_tabs {margin-top:0px;height: 26px;width: 650px;overflow:hidden;border-bottom:1px solid #E6E6E6}

.menu_tabs li {float: left;height:22px;line-height:22px;margin: 4px 0px 0px 3px; list-style-type:none; cursor:pointer; background:url(images/tabN.jpg) no-repeat;}

.menu_tabs li {text-decoration: none;text-align:center;margin-bottom:0px;width:76px;height:22px;font-size:12px;color:#fff;background:url(images/tabN.jpg) no-repeat; display:block;}

.menu_tabs li.current, .menu_tabs li:hover{color:#fff;background:url(images/tabS.jpg) no-repeat; }

.menu_tabs li.tabsmouseout{text-decoration: none;text-align:center;margin-bottom:0px;width:76px;height:22px;font-size:12px;color:#fff;background:url(images/tabN.jpg) no-repeat;display:block;}



.menu_tabs li a{color:#FFF;}



#tabs_content{ padding-top:10px; float:left; width:570px; overflow:hidden;}



#galleries .prevPage{float: left;margin: 50px 10px 0 0;width: 28px;height: 58px;background:url(images/pre.jpg) no-repeat;display: block;cursor: pointer;}

#galleries .nextPage{float: right;margin: 50px 0;width: 28px;height: 58px;background:url(images/next.jpg) no-repeat;display: block;cursor: pointer;}



#galleries .tabsblock{display:block; width:585px; height:160px; background:transparent; float:left; overflow:hidden;}

#galleries .tabsnone{display:none; width:585px; height:160px; background:transparent; float:left; overflow:hidden;}



#galleries .tabsblock ul,.tabsnone ul{margin:0px; padding:0px; list-style-type:none;}

#galleries .tabsblock ul li,.tabsnone ul li{margin:0 0 0 0; padding:0 2px; list-style-type:none; float:left; text-align:center; line-height:100%;}

#galleries .tabsblock ul li img,.tabsnone ul li img{width:178px; height:122px;margin:0 0 10px 0; padding:3px; border:1px #ccc solid;}

#galleries .tabsblock ul li a:link,.tabsnone ul li a:link{font-size:12px; text-decoration:none; color:#000;}

#galleries .tabsblock ul li a:visited,.tabsnone ul li a:visited{font-size:12px; text-decoration:none; color:#000;}

#galleries .tabsblock ul li a:hover,.tabsnone ul li a:hover{font-size:12px; text-decoration:underline; color:red;}







.classButton{

	border-bottom:0px;

	border-left:0px;

	width:135px;

	background:url(images/pagebody_10.jpg); HEIGHT: 38px;

	border-top:0px;

	cursor:pointer;

	border-right:0px;

	

}